उत्तर
Balance in the Deceased Partner’s Capital Account after adjustments is transferred to the Deceased Partner’s Executor’s Account.
Explanation:
After making all necessary adjustments for profits, goodwill, and revaluation, the final balance of the deceased partner’s capital account must be closed. Since payment cannot be made directly to a deceased person, the entire amount is legally transferred to their legal representative or heir. This is done by crediting the Deceased Partner’s Executor’s Account using the journal entry: Deceased Partner’s Capital A/c Dr. to Deceased Partner’s Executor’s A/c. This account acts as a liability for the firm until the money is officially paid out.
